Transaction 640494d967dbafcf77423451e66742c3aec217e9c82a6597172ceb3763bc2468
1 Input
1 Output
-
640494d967dbafcf77423451e66742c3aec217e9c82a6597172ceb3763bc2468:0
- value
- 102524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2735304d548469d3ab1ae9ec87e59899db5e353 OP_EQUAL
- address
- 3LsmyhabmEeSwHhAhbzEX8nF9R5muJBahW